      The paper is devoted to abstract operator equations \[ Mu:=B(t)u_t - L(t) u =f(t), t \in (0,T), T \in (0,\infty]. \] The families of operators \(\{B(t)\}_{t \in [0,T]}\) and \(\{L(t)\}_{t \in [0,T]}\) are acting in a complex Hilbert space \(E\). The operators \(B(0)\) and \(B(T)\) are assumed to be self-adjoint. Let \(E^{\pm}(0)\) and \(E^{\pm}(T)\) be the spectral projections of these operators onto the positive and negative part of the spectrum of \(B(0)\) and \(B(T)\). Then the authors study the above abstract operator equation with the boundary conditions \[ \begin{aligned} & E^+(0)u(0)=u_0^+ (T=\infty),\\ & E^+(0)u(0)=h_{11}E^-(0)u(0)+ h_{12}E^+(T)u(T)+u_0^+,\\ & E^-(T)u(T)=h_{21}E^-(0)u(0)+ h_{22}E^+(T)u(T)+u_T^- (T < \infty).\end{aligned} \] Under standard assumptions for the above families of operators as densily defined domain of definition and some positivity assumption, the authors prove existence and uniqueness of Sobolev solutions in weighted Sobolev spaces. Moreover, they study regularity properties of solutions. The authors propose a notion of weak solution and study properties of corresponding sesquilinear forms.
